The Role

We are looking for an ECHO Finance Coordinator is to work in close collaboration with the Oxfam Field Finance team and Country Finance and Systems Manager will ensure that financial records are compliant with minimum standards and have oversight over the day-to-day financial transactions undertaken by Oxfam in Ethiopia with specific reference to ECHO consortium grant.

With the support of the Field Finance and country finance team, ECHO Finance Coordinator will ensure timely preparation of financial reports, the existence of smooth ECHO project finance operation, efficient management of cash and bank balances, and provision of optimal support to Consortium Coordinator on variance reporting. The ECHO Finance Coordinator will work with the Finance team to ensure that all financial transactions are properly documented and that day-to-day transacting takes place as efficiently as possible, as well as ensuring all paperwork is audit-ready for ECHO.

Our values and commitment to safeguarding

Oxfam is committed to preventing any type of unwanted behavior at work including sexual harassment, exploitation and abuse, lack of integrity and financial misconduct; and committed to promoting the welfare of children, young people, adults and beneficiaries with whom Oxfam GB engages. Oxfam expects all staff and volunteers to share this commitment through our code of conduct. We place a high priority on ensuring that only those who share and demonstrate our values are recruited to work for us.

The post holder will undertake the appropriate level of training and is responsible for ensuring that they understand and work within the safeguarding policies of the organization.

All offers of employment will be subject to satisfactory references and appropriate screening checks, which can include criminal records and terrorism finance checks. Oxfam GB also participates in the Inter-Agency Misconduct Disclosure Scheme.  In line with this Scheme, we will request information from job applicants’ previous employers about any findings of sexual exploitation, sexual abuse and/or sexual harassment during employment, or incidents under investigation when the applicant left employment. By submitting an application, the job applicant confirms his/her understanding of these recruitment procedures.
